> I wanted to bring your attention to an important change to NumPy that will
> affect CPU compatibility requirements on x86.
>
> PR #28896 (https://github.com/numpy/numpy/pull/28896) is reorganizing how
> NumPy handles x86 CPU features by moving from individual instruction set
> extensions to standardized microarchitecture levels. As part of this
> change,
>
> *the minimum CPU requirement for x86 systems will be raised to x86-64-v2*If
> your x86 CPU was manufactured in 2009 or later, you likely won't be
> affected, unless you're using Intel Atom CPUs released before 2013.
> We're making this change in 2025, when CPUs that don't support x86-64-v2
> are now over 15 years old. Supporting these antiquated processors increases
> maintenance burden and binary size.
> Bumping the default baseline can also increase the performance since not
> all code paths are dispatched.
